Subject: localfootnotes broken in latest beta?

Hi,
The following minimal example works fine with context version 2011.05.18
18:04 and luatex version beta-0.70.1-2011061410 (rev 4277) comes along
texlive 2011, but gives error with latest beta (context version
2012.06.13 23:46 and luatex version beta-0.70.2-2012052410 (TeX Live 2012)).
Minimal example:
\starttext
\startlocalfootnotes
Test\footnote{test}
\placelocalfootnotes
\stoplocalfootnotes
\stoptext
Error emitted by latest beta:
! Missing number, treated as zero.
system > tex > error on line 7 in file test.tex: Missing
number, treated as zero ...
